The flooring installer market in and around Port Jefferson Station, NY, is competitive and characterized by a high standard of quality, reflecting the affluence and older housing stock of the North Shore of Long Island. Consumers have access to a mix of long-established family businesses and specialized, high-end installers. The competition ensures that pricing is market-competitive, but not the cheapest, as the clientele generally prioritizes quality and durability over low cost. Typical pricing can range from $5-$12+ per square foot for materials and installation, depending on the product (e.g., standard laminate vs. premium hardwood or intricate tile). The most successful contractors differentiate themselves through superior subfloor preparation, design expertise, and strong warranties, catering to a homeowner base that values meticulous workmanship.

In PJS and across Suffolk County, installation costs typically range from $3 to $12+ per square foot, heavily dependent on material and project complexity. Key factors include the flooring type (e.g., luxury vinyl plank vs. hardwood), the condition of your subfloor, and any necessary removal of old flooring. Local labor rates and the specific layout of your home, common in the area's varied housing stock from ranches to colonials, also significantly impact the final quote.
Our coastal climate with humid summers and cold, damp winters makes moisture resistance and dimensional stability critical. We recommend materials like engineered hardwood, luxury vinyl plank (LVP), or tile over solid hardwood for below-grade installations due to potential moisture. Proper acclimation of materials in your home for 48-72 hours before installation is a non-negotiable step to prevent warping or gapping, which is a common issue in our region's seasonal humidity swings.
For a standard flooring replacement in an existing home, a permit is generally not required in the Town of Brookhaven. However, if the project is part of a larger renovation that alters the home's layout or involves electrical/plumbing, or if you live in a condo/co-op with specific bylaws, permits or approvals may be necessary. A reputable local installer will know to check this and advise you accordingly, ensuring compliance with local building codes.
Prioritize local, licensed, and insured contractors with verifiable references in Suffolk County. Look for specific experience with your chosen material and ask about their process for handling common local issues like uneven subfloors in older homes or moisture mitigation. Checking reviews on local community boards and ensuring they pull all necessary permits with the Town of Brookhaven are key steps to avoid common pitfalls with transient or unqualified contractors.
From material selection to completion, plan for 2 to 4 weeks. This includes time for ordering/delivery, furniture moving, subfloor prep, installation, and reinstatement. While installation can occur year-round, late summer and fall are popular to avoid the peak humidity of July/August, which can affect material behavior. Scheduling well in advance is advised, especially in spring and fall when local contractors are in highest demand.
